Object: Shoes
Brand: (French, founded 1909)
Designer: (1893 - 1977)
Date: 1940
Medium: Gold kid leather and rhinestones
Country: France
Credit Line: Gift of Robert Renfield
Object number: 2003.100.17
DescriptionGold metallic leather evening shoes with rhinestone encrusted voided arch, pierced high wedge heel; rounded point toe, keyhole vamp, narrow crossed and ankle tie straps
Label Text:These evening sandals by André Perugia combine two hallmarks of his work - innovation and craft. Perugia's early collaborations with Paul Poiret in the 1910s brought him fame; by the 1920s, he was well known for his luxurious and experimental styles. The gold-kid evening shoes showcase his exceptional talent for luxurious, avant-garde design, and are a variation of his "troika" sled sole shoes, which leave the instep unsupported.
